Description/Responsibilities
:
Nationally recognized environmental remediation contractor has an opening for a site Health and Safety Officer to support a large and complex environmental remediation project in Jacksonville, Florida. This position reports directly to Sevensons Director of Health and Safety and indirectly to the Project Manager.
The daily duties typically include
:
Support site management in implementing the sites Safety and Health Plan as well as Sevensons Safety Management Procedures
Perform job site inspections to identify existing or potentially unsafe conditions
Assist with investigations for near miss, injury, spill, or property damage events
Help with identifying root causes and assist supervision/management in developing improvement actions or strategies
Coach workers to properly follow risk mitigation strategies and effective use of PPE
Prepare activity hazard analysis for upcoming tasks as well as audit existing activity hazard analysis for accuracy
Promote a workplace with a positive safety culture
Promote eliminating severe at-risk behaviors through coaching and alternate methodologies
Execute emergency preparedness plan procedures and policies
Conduct real time and integrated occupational air monitoring as well as heat stress and noise monitoring
Establish exclusion and contamination reduction zones
Procure necessary PPE and other resources to support implementation of the safety program
Skills/Experience
Able to perform real time and integrated air monitoring
Able to identify workplace hazards and recommend abatement strategies
